Parfums de Marly Athénais

In the ever-expanding pantheon of Parfums de Marly, a house synonymous with aristocratic opulence and equestrian heritage, the release of Athénais in 2025 marks a deliberate pivot toward the luminous and the tender. Named after one of the three Graces in Greek mythology, Athénais embodies grace, charm, and the gentle radiance of spring. It is a fragrance that whispers rather than shouts, favoring creamy white florals and a solar-kissed gourmand accord over the house’s characteristic boldness.
Yet for a brand that has given us the bombastic Delina and the saffron-laced Safanad, Athénais feels like a departure — a softer, more intimate interpretation of femininity. Created under the direction of Julien Sprecher, this eau de parfum is pitched as a daytime scent for spring and summer, but its modest performance raises questions about its place in a collection renowned for longevity. This review delves into the composition, evolution, and context of Athénais, examining whether its beauty is fleeting or enduring.

Pros & Cons
- ✅ Beautifully blended creamy white floral and gourmand accords
- ✅ Sparkling citrus opening is refreshing and uplifting
- ✅ Versatile for daytime and warm weather
- ✅ Elegant, understated scent that doesn't overpower
- ❌ Very poor longevity (2-4 hours) for an EDP at this price point
- ❌ Soft projection may not satisfy those who want to be noticed
- ❌ Lacks the complexity and depth of other Parfums de Marly offerings
- ❌ Price of $410 for 75ml feels steep given performance

🧪 Layering Ideas
- Layer with a vanilla body oil to boost longevity
- Combine with a citrus-heavy fragrance like Atelier Cologne Orange Sanguine for added sparkle
- Use under a sheer musk perfume to extend the creamy dry down
